A Hepatitis A Outbreak Tied to Imported Clams Is Still Open More Than a Year On

Summary by Medical Daily
Federal officials link 30 hepatitis A cases in three states to imported frozen clams. The frozen product may still sit in home freezers.

The Ministry of Health of La Pampa highlighted the need for complete vaccination schemes and warned of the risk of reemergence of vaccine-preventable diseases such as hepatitis A, measles, whooping cough, among others. It did so after the management of the Jorge Ahuad hospital (25 May), confirmed the detection, days ago, of intrafamily cases of hepatitis A in that locality.
